Description

Experience the whimsical delight of "Santa Claus' Daughter: A Musical Christmas Burlesque in Two Acts," a charming and historically significant play by Everett Elliott and F. W. Hardcastle. This unique piece of Christmas literature offers a delightful glimpse into early 20th-century American theatrical traditions. Blending elements of musical comedy and lighthearted burlesque, this play centers on the enduring magic of Santa Claus and the festive spirit of the Christmas season.

Perfect for those interested in the history of dramatic arts, particularly musical theater and Christmas-themed productions, "Santa Claus' Daughter" provides a rare opportunity to rediscover a forgotten theatrical gem.
